Chicago Tap Theatre Live at the Den

  • The Den Theatre 1331 North Milwaukee Avenue Chicago, IL, 60622 United States (map)

Presented by Chicago Tap Theatre

Get ready to experience the heart and soul of Chicago Tap Theatre in this exciting mid-season production. Featuring brand-new works by internationally renowned tap dancer, historian, and filmmaker Lisa La Touche, alongside original choreography by CTT’s own Mark Yonally, Sterling Harris, Molly Smith, and Heather Latakas, this performance series is a vibrant celebration of rhythm and creativity.
